Minneapolis Association Apologizes for Past Discrimination, Vows Corrective Action

Promising to work harder for housing equity, the Minneapolis Area REALTORS®—which once supported racial covenants and denied membership to Blacks—issued a public apology for its historical role in perpetuating the homeownership gap in the Twin Cities. Now the association has a plan of action to help level the playing field. www.nar.realtor – Fair Housing
